obtained mutations can take place for various causes. in some cases they transpire each time a cell’s DNA is weakened, like following remaining exposed to radiation or sure substances. But usually these mutations happen randomly, devoid of owning an outside result in. one example is, through the complicated course of action every time a mobile divides to make 2 new cells, the cell will have to make A further copy of all of its DNA, and from time to time mistakes (mutations) happen although this is occurring.

Haplogroup: A genetic population sharing a common ancestor. you'll be able to visualize each haplogroup as being a individual branch from the human household tree. Humans started off out as one particular haplogroup in Africa. As men and women migrated out, they reproduced inside divided groups, the DNA slowly mutated, and the quantity of haplogroups expanded.

Every time a mobile divides is another possibility for gene mutations to arise. the volume of mutations in our cells can build up as time passes, Which is the reason we have an increased chance of cancer as we become old.
